![]() We are using flat rate shipping, and are using version 3.4.9 (for now anyway). We want to do the following (any advice is greatly appreciated):
1. Because the post office is cheaper and more convenient (because of our location) to send "some orders" (smaller packages anyway), we don't want the user be able to "pick" their carrier, but rather, we'll pick it ourselves based on the best rate. 2. We then want the customer to be able to track the package as normal, but using the carrier we chose. We use FedEx on about 80% of our orders, so it's the default on our site, but of course when we enter a post office tracking number (so the customer can track it), it doesn't work. Is there a way to do this? Thank you. |

![]() I have shipping choices that specify speed, not carrier (basic, 3 day, 2 day, overnight) so I can use whatever is cheapest/best depending on the package size, weight and desitnation.
Funkydunk did a little mod for me so that the tracking area for the customer (when they log in to view an order) is now a text area, not a single text line. I can enter whatever info I want; kind of like a mini message board for the customer. I enter notes on the order (using html) which allows me to put any tracking info in there I want. It's all manual - but since my orders have so many variables, it works for me. For example, here's an entry in the "tracking info" for a recent order: Code:
Doing it this way allows me to make any notes I might have for the customer, as well as list tracking info for any carrier I've chosen to use. It won't work for those of you that are more automated and use the shipping calculators, but if you do things manually maybe this will give you an idea. ~Beth
